Transaction cdd05943fa603cf03d035f82541d8c12b5a8067b1174228f78fcc96b23c1cd2c
1 Input
1 Output
-
cdd05943fa603cf03d035f82541d8c12b5a8067b1174228f78fcc96b23c1cd2c:0
- value
- 28627
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4c9b66e08d52fff501eeeb2740ef38e9dcd974c OP_EQUAL
- address
- 3M68pT4PdysniZPVz2ogUp44yRi6uNHUGt